Discover more about East Potomac Park

East Potomac Park is a sprawling urban sanctuary located along the banks of the Potomac River in Washington, DC. This picturesque park is a favorite among both locals and tourists, offering a serene retreat filled with gorgeous landscapes, recreational opportunities, and stunning views of the iconic Washington Monument and the city skyline. Spanning over 400 acres, the park is home to beautifully manicured gardens, tranquil walking paths, and lush green spaces perfect for picnics or simply soaking in the sun. Visitors can also enjoy activities such as biking, jogging, or leisurely strolls along the riverfront, providing a refreshing break from the city's hustle and bustle. One of the park's highlights is the East Potomac Golf Course, which features a well-maintained 9-hole course that welcomes golfers of all skill levels. Families can take advantage of the park's playgrounds and sports facilities, including tennis courts and soccer fields, making it an ideal destination for a day out with children. The park also serves as a hub for various events throughout the year, including seasonal festivals, outdoor concerts, and community gatherings that showcase the vibrant culture of the city.
